Three Land On B1G Field Hockey Preseason Watchlist
2/24/2021 2:43:00 PM | Field Hockey
BLOOMINGTON, Ind. – The Big Ten Conference announced their 2020-21 Field Hockey Preseason Honors. Indiana Field Hockey saw freshman Jemima Cookson, sophomore Sydney Keld, and junior Mary Kate Kesler land on the watch list.
Cookson joins the Indiana Field Hockey program from Morpeth, England where she was the vice-captain for her high school squad. She played club for Whitely Bay and Tynemouth where they were league champions from 2014-2019.
The 2020-21 season will be the first season that Keld suits up for the Hoosiers as she spent the 2019 season at Delaware where she didn't see game action. She was a three-time captain at Caravel Academy and helped the team post a 56-15-2 record in her four years spent there. Keld finished her high school career as the program leader in points, goals, and assists.
Kelser has started in all but one game since she joined the program her freshman year. She has tallied three goals and two assists. Off the field, Kesler has excelled in the classroom by being named a Big Ten Distinguished Scholar and landed on the Academic All-Big Ten squad.
As a team, the Hoosiers will open the 2020-21 campaign in Virginia Beach, Va. They will face Rutgers on Feb. 26 at 12 p.m. and Iowa on Feb. 27 at 12 p.m. Both games can be streamed on BTN+. A subscription is required.
